Did you uninstall the apps or just delete them? If a developer provides an uninstaller, you're generally better off using that instead of simply dragging apps to the Trash.
In the case of Adobe apps, if you dragged the app to the Trash then you DID NOT delete it, which is why it's still showing up in Apps. Adobe provides an uninstaller for Creative Cloud (also for other apps like Photoshop). In the case of the CC app, what is inside the CC folder that's in your Applications folder is not the app, it's an alias.

The actual app (along with several helper apps) lives in Applications > Utilities > Adobe Creative Cloud > ACC. That's why they provide an uninstaller.
